The phrase "take over us" can be grammatically correct in certain contexts
It is usually used in a figurative sense, meaning to gain control or dominance over someone or something. Example: "The new CEO plans to take over us by implementing strict policies and cutting costs." In this sentence, "take over us" is used to express how the CEO will gain control over the company and its employees. Another example: "The virus seemed to take over us, spreading rapidly and infecting more and more people." Here, "take over us" is used to describe the situation where the virus gains control and affects a large number of people. Overall, "take over us" is a usable phrase in written English but should be used carefully and in the appropriate context to avoid confusion.
